一. (bad 的最高级)
Worst is the superlative of bad .Xci中文字网

Xci中文字网

二. (badly的最高级)
Worst is the superlative of badly .Xci中文字网

Xci中文字网

三. 最坏的事;最糟的情况
The worst is the most unpleasant or unfavourable thing that could happen or does happen.Xci中文字网

e.g. Though mine safety has much improved, miners' families still fear the worst...
尽管矿井的安全状况有了很大改善,矿工的家属仍然害怕最糟的情况会发生。
e.g. The country had come through the worst of the recession.
该国已经度过了经济衰退最糟糕的时期。Xci中文字网

四. (用于构成以 bad 和 badly 开头的复合形容词的最高级,如badly-affected的最高级是worst-affected)
Worst is used to form the superlative of compound adjectives beginning with 'bad' and 'badly'. For example, the superlative of 'badly-affected' is 'worst-affected'.Xci中文字网

Xci中文字网

五. 最糟糕的是
You say worst of all to indicate that what you are about to mention is the most unpleasant or has the most disadvantages out of all the things you are mentioning.Xci中文字网

e.g. The people most closely affected are the passengers who were injured and, worst of all, those who lost relatives.
受影响最大的是受伤的乘客,那些失去亲人的乘客尤为甚。Xci中文字网

六. 在最坏的情况下
You use at worst or at the worst to indicate that you are mentioning the worst thing that might happen in a situation.Xci中文字网

e.g. At best Nella would be an invalid; at worst she would die...
内拉往好里说会落下残疾,往坏处说可能会生命不保。
e.g. At the worst he would be there by the following night.
最不济他会在第二天晚上之前到那儿。Xci中文字网

七. 在(心情、境况)最糟糕的时候
When someone is at their worst, they are as unpleasant, bad, or unsuccessful as it is possible for them to be.Xci中文字网

e.g. This was their mother at her worst. Her voice was strident, she was ready to be angry at anyone.
这是他们的母亲情绪最坏之时,她说话咄咄逼人,随时会对任何人发火。Xci中文字网

八. 如果发生最坏的情况(if worst comes to worst 主要用于美国英语)
You use if the worst comes to the worst to say what you might do if a situation develops in the most unfavourable way possible. The form if worst comes to worst is also used, mainly in American English.Xci中文字网

worst什么意思Xci中文字网

e.g. If the worst comes to the worst I guess I can always ring Jean...
到了一筹莫展的时候,我想我总还是能给琼打电话。
e.g. He was asked whether he would walk out if the worst came to the worst.
他被问到如果发生最坏的情况他是否会退席。Xci中文字网

九. 不择手段;使出一切手段;有什么手段尽管使出来
If someone does their worst, they do everything unpleasant that they can possibly do. You can say 'do your worst' to show someone that you are not frightened of what they may do.Xci中文字网

e.g. I think it was dangerous to say: look, we've got an army now — do your worst.
我觉得要是说“瞧,我们现在有一大群人——你有什么手段尽管使出来吧”,可能会引起麻烦。Xci中文字网

adj.(形容词)
  • worst的意思是“最坏的,最差的”“最恶劣,最有害”,是bad和ill的最高级形式,用于两者以上的比较,可放在数词之后。
  • worst作“最坏的,最差的”解时在句中作定语; 作“最恶劣,最有害”解时可用作定语,也可用作表语。
adv.(副词)
  • worst用作副词时意思是“最坏地,最恶劣地,最有害地”,是badly〔ill〕的最高级形式。
n.(名词)
  • worst作名词时表示“最坏者,最坏的情况”,在句中可作主语或宾语,其前一般带定冠词the或物主代词。
  • worst作名词时常用于习语中。
  • ☆ 直接源自古英语的wyrresta,意为最坏的。
